Effect of nitrogen levels and varieties different on growth, yield and economics of barley (Hordeum vulgare L.)

Abstract:
A field experiment was conducted during rabi season of 2022-2023 at the instructional farm, AKS, University, Sherganj, Satna (M.P.) site is situated at the latitude of 230 58’ N and longitude of 80 0 81, East in kymore plateau of M.P. The experiment consisted of 12 treatments in randomized block design with 3 replications viz; T1 N0 V1 0 kg N/ha + JB-1, T2 N0 V2 0 kg N/ha + JB-2, T3 N0 V3 0 kg N/ha + JB-58, T4 N1 V1 60 kg N/ha + JB-1, T5 N1 V2 60 kg N/ha + JB-2, T6 N1 V3 60 kg N/ha + JB-58, T7 N2 V1 80 kg N/ha + JB-1, T8 N2 V2 80 kg N/ha + JB-2 T9 N2 V3 80 kg N/ha + JB-58, T10 N3 V1 100 kg N/ha + JB-1, T11 N3 V2 100 kg N/ha + JB-2, T12 N3 V3 100 kg N/ha + JB-58. Maximum growth formation up to 90 days stage, the maximum plant height was 82.82 cm, leaves 8.64/plant and formation of tillers 8.69 per plant with the application of 100 kg N/ha. the barley varieties, JB-58 resulted in significantly higher length of spike (8.45 cm), number of healthy seeds (54.49/spike), test weight (41.98 g) and seed yield (18.65/plant). The second and third best varieties were JB-2 and JB-1, respectively. The JB-1 variety recorded lowest spike length (7.21 cm), healthy seeds count (47.76/spike), test weight (40.02 g) and seed yield (15.57 g/plant). Amongst the varieties, JB-58 gave the maximum net income up to Rs. 74725/ha with 3.54 B:C ratio. The variety JB-2 stood the second best (Rs. 69952/ha with 3.38 B:C ratio). The lowest net income (Rs. 65854/ha with 3.24 B:C ratio) was secured from JB-1 variety of barley.
